Summary The Sr Cost Accountant is responsible for supporting the CFO, VP of Finance, and Director of Finance analyzing and managing cost structures across clinical services, departments, and facilities. The ideal candidate will bring deep knowledge of healthcare cost accounting, regulatory requirements, and financial reporting to support strategic decision-making and operational efficiency.
Position Reports To: Accounting Supervisor
Essential Functions
Develop and maintain cost accounting models for healthcare services, procedures, and departments.
Analyze cost trends and variances across inpatient, outpatient, and ancillary services.
Collaborate with clinical and operational leaders to identify cost‑saving opportunities and improve resource utilization.
Support service line profitability analysis and cost benchmarking.
Ensure compliance with healthcare regulations, reimbursement policies, and internal controls.
Assist in the preparation of Medicare and Medicaid cost reports and other regulatory filings.
Participate in budgeting and forecasting processes, providing cost insights and recommendations.
Maintain accurate records of inventory, supplies, and capital expenditures.
Prepare detailed reports and presentations for senior leadership.

Qualifications – Required
Bachelor’s Degree in Accounting, Finance or related field.
5+ years of cost accounting experience in a healthcare environment (hospital, clinic, or health system).
Strong understanding of GAAP and cost accounting principles.
Strong understanding of healthcare reimbursement models, cost reporting, and regulatory compliance.
Ability to work cross‑functionally and manage multiple priorities in a fast‑paced environment.
Excellent analytical, communication, and problem‑solving skills.
Proficiency in ERP systems and advanced Excel skills.
Familiarity with DRG, RVU, and other healthcare costing methodologies.
Knowledge of value‑based care and population health financial models.
Ability to work independently and manage multiple priorities
Desired Qualifications
Experience with Axiom software and healthcare financial systems.
CPA/CPA Candidate/CMA/CHFP.
